March 7, 20241 yr American Airlines Soon Starts Removing Flat Seats, TVs, Legroom From Its Best Domestic Planes Already down to just 16 planes in service, these aircraft currently have 10 first class; 20 business class; and 72 coach seats – half of which are extra legroom “main cabin extra” seats. In the new configuration they will go from 102 total seats up to 196 – 20 first class and 176 coach. Even though American Airlines will be replacing these planes on cross country routes with a new aircraft featuring business class suites and premium economy, there are several losses. These Airbus A321T aircraft will get far less comfortable There will no longer be a true ‘first class’ cabin That also means the premium cabin will no longer come with access to American’s Flagship First Dining and to the Chelsea lounge at New York JFK The biggest difference will actually be in economy, where there will be less legroom and fewer Main Cabin Extra seats. Meanwhile the big changes to the current fleet of aircraft will be: removing seatback entertainment screens Less padded seats and smaller lavatories Even removing a galley – passengers won’t be fed as much American Airlines planned to eliminate true first class when US Airways management took over a decade ago. US Airways was used to being the low cost leader, rather than a premium airline, and couldn’t fathom selling those seats. They quickly learned that there was demand, especially from corporate buyers out of L.A. That’s dried up somewhat since the pandemic.
